Storm window installation involves attaching additional windows to the exterior or interior of existing window frames to improve insulation and protection. These windows are typically designed to be removable or adjustable, allowing homeowners to add or remove them as needed. The process usually includes measuring the existing windows, selecting the appropriate storm window style, and securely installing the units to ensure a proper fit. Skilled service providers can handle the entire installation, ensuring that the storm windows function effectively and enhance the overall comfort of the property.
One common reason homeowners seek storm window installation is to address drafts and air leaks around existing windows. Over time, window seals can weaken, leading to increased energy costs and indoor temperature fluctuations. Storm windows create an additional barrier against the elements, helping to keep cold air out during winter and hot air out during summer. They also provide added protection from wind-driven rain, reducing the risk of water infiltration that can cause damage to window frames and interior walls.

The overview below groups typical Storm Windows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Montgomery County, MD.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Many routine storm window repairs, such as replacing a broken pane or sealing leaks, typically cost between $250 and $600. These projects are common and usually fall within the lower to mid-range of pricing for local contractors.
Partial Installations - Installing new storm windows on several windows or replacing existing units generally ranges from $600 to $1,500. Larger, more involved projects tend to push into higher tiers but remain manageable for most local service providers.
Full Home Replacement - Complete storm window replacement for an entire house can range from $2,000 to $5,000 or more, depending on the number of windows and complexity. Many projects fall into the middle of this range, with larger, custom jobs reaching higher costs.
Custom or Complex Projects - Custom-sized or high-end storm window installations, especially for historic or multi-story homes, can exceed $5,000. These projects are less common but are handled by specialized local contractors with experience in complex installations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are storm windows used for? Storm windows provide an extra layer of insulation and protection for existing windows, helping to improve energy efficiency and reduce drafts in your home.
How do local contractors install storm windows? Contractors typically measure and custom-fit storm windows, then securely install them over existing windows to ensure proper insulation and functionality.
Are storm window installations suitable for all types of homes? Yes, many local service providers can install storm windows on various home styles, including historic and modern properties, to enhance comfort and protection.
What types of storm windows are available? There are different styles, such as interior and exterior storm windows, made from materials like aluminum, vinyl, or wood, to match your home's needs and preferences.
